Amanda, OH vs West Unity, OH

West Unity is moderately more affordable than Amanda, with a 11.1% lower cost of living index. Amanda scores 73 compared to 66 for West Unity, where the US average is 100. This difference means residents of Amanda can expect to pay noticeably more for everyday expenses, housing, and services.

On the housing front, median rent in Amanda is $885/month compared to $829/month in West Unity — a 7%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: West Unity is more affordable at $108,200 median vs $159,700.

Median household income in Amanda is $46,528 compared to $62,045 in West Unity (-25%). West Unity offers a double advantage: higher earnings combined with a lower cost of living, giving residents significantly more purchasing power. Looking at affordability, residents of Amanda spend roughly 22.8% of their income on rent, more than the 16% in West Unity.
